According to KTVB, 31-year-old Jamie Galvan of Caldwell is sitting in the Canyon County Jail on a $500,000 bond on charges of rape and lewd conduct towards a 14-year-old girl.

Galvan and his wife lived in the same home as the 14-year-old girl and her family.

The teenager told investigators that she and Galvan were making plans "because it was Friday night."

He suggested they "do something crazy like stay up all night and drink."

The incident led to Galvan taking advantage of and allegedly raping the young girl. She told investigators that she told Galvan to stop but he didn't listen.

The teenager said during the incident she started crying loudly and it prompted her brother to get their mother's attention.

The police were then called to the residence at about 4 a.m.

The incident originally happened on October 18, 2019 and his preliminary hearing is scheduled for March 17th.
